The Experience

From Michelin Guide

In the heart of Lille's old town, this former 18C mansion now houses a restaurant that is well worth a visit. The set menus make the most of meticulously sourced local produce, such as fish caught by small boats, and the hotel's own herb garden. Diners can choose to have their meal in one of the rooms that still brandishes its period wood panelling or in the former library (where one private table awaits at the bottom of the handsome spiral staircase) – the decor cleverly blends heritage features with contemporary design elements. In fine weather, why not dine on the terrace overlooking the wooded grounds? Whichever space you opt to dine in, the service here is professional and attentive.

Menu & Pricing

Current Offerings & Prices

A modern, season-led table in an 18th-century townhouse in Vieux-Lille, set across wood-panelled rooms and the former library, with a quiet terrace in warm weather. The kitchen builds its menus around regional produce and the market, with seafood, game and vegetables shifting through the year.
